    We just returned yesterday from a fabulous stay at the Boardwalk Inn. Seriously considering become DVC members now. We are a family of 4, 2 teens, boy & girl. It seems like our options would be either a studio or 2 BR. What are your thoughts?

    Many of the Deluxe Villas offer a Deluxe Studio that can sleep up to five people. These come with a queen bed, a double-size sleeper sofa and a single pull down bed. This could easily work for your family since each of your teenagers could have their own bed. Also, many of the one bedroom villas can sleep up to five people. These come with a king bed in a private bedroom and a queen-size sleeper sofa and a twin-size sleeper chair in the living room. Some of these one bedroom villas even have a second bathroom like the ones at Disney's Animal Kingdom Villas - Kidani Village. I'm sure this would be a great fit for your family to spread out a bit and have an extra bathroom for the teens. So I really think you'll find that there are lots of options for families of all sizes, and you could easily find something that works well for your family.
